How To JOIN Clips in Davinci Resolve

Learn how to quickly edit video and join clips in Davinci Resolve.  Why might you want to join clips?  If you are recording your video with a DSLR, your camera may split a single video recording session into multiple files.  There are several reasons for this, but rejoining the clips in Davinci Resolve to make one video file can be a big help when editing your video.  

If you are working with multiple cameras that gave you multiple files for each recording session, I’d recommend joining each cameras clips together to give Davinci Resolve a better chance to automatically align the footage using the multicam feature.

How to Install Lightroom Presets PLUS Review of Fix The Photo Presets

Lightroom Presets.  There’s no doubt that you’ve heard of them, maybe tried some of them, and possibly even created your own.  Presets can help speed up your workflow as well as help you create a consistent look among your photos.  They are relatively easy to use and in this post, I’m going how you how to install new presets into Adobe Lightroom and share my experience using a set of Landscape Lightroom Presets provided by a company called Fix the Photo. 

Recently I had a representative from Fix the photo (www.fixthephoto.com) reach out to me and ask me if I would give some of their presets a try and share my experience using them.  In the spirit of transparency, Fix The Photo did provide me with a free set of their Landscape Presets that cost $29 on their website and can be found here:  Landscape Presets  There are also some FREE presets that you can try out here:  Fix The Photo FREE Presets

Who Is Fix the Photo?

Fix the Photo (www.fixthephoto.com) is a company that has been providing photo retouching services and professional photo editing since 2003.  They have a wide variety of services to offer that include things such as portrait retouching, wedding photo editing, photo restoration, product retouching to name a few.  Check out their website to see all of the services they offer.

Lets Get to the Presets!

Presets are a great way to get started editing your image.  They speed up the editing process by applying specific settings to your image.  Many times when editing a set of photos there are some basic settings that we use as part of our image style.  Instead of having to select all of these develop settings manually, the preset can apply these settings in one click.  From there, I’ll usually make some additional tweaks to an image before I’m finished.

If you’re new to presets, the first thing you need to do is download the new presets.  Once you’ve downloaded them, the next step is to get them into Lightroom.  I’ll be using Lightroom CC  on a MacBook Pro and there are several different ways to import them.  Adobe Lightroom has now switched preset files from .lrtemplate file types to .XMP file types for presets and I’m going to show you how to import the .lrtemplate files.

Step 1:

Open Lightroom!  Once in Lightroom, select ‘Lightroom’ from the top left of the menu bar.  Then select ‘Preferences’.

Step 2:

Next, select the tab that says ‘Presets’.  About half way down the window under ‘Location’ select ‘Show All Other Lightroom Presets’.  We need to use this option since the preset files we have are in the .lrtemplate format.  Finder will now open with the location you need to place the presets.

Step 3:

You should now be in the ‘Lightroom’ folder in Finder.  Within that folder, select ‘Develop Presets’.   Simply Copy (Cmd + C) and Paste (Cmd + V) the entire folder of presets you want to add into this location.  Close Finder after you paste in the presets.

Step 4:

Jumping back into Lightroom, close the program and reopen it.  Go back into the Develop module and to the ‘Presets’ tab.  Lightroom will likely give you a quick message that it is converting the new preset files from .lrtemplate to .xmp files.  It will also copy the new preset file types into the new preset directory for Lightroom CC.  When Lightroom is finished, you will see the message that all presets were converted to XMP.

Step 5:

Give the new presets a try!  You should now see the folder of presets you added under the ‘Presets’ tab.  For me the folder is called  Landscape Presets_Fix the Photo_Paid

The best way to try the a preset is select a photo, apply each preset to the photo, then see how it looks.  One great feature in Lightroom is the ability to hover overtop of a preset name and then Lightroom will show a preview of that preset without having to apply the preset to the image.  This allows you to quickly move through a variety of presets to determine which you like best.  

Generally you will find certain presets you like and certain presets you don’t like so much.  Maybe you like the faded desaturated look.  Or maybe you like the bright airy look.  I always look at presets as a good starting point for your images.  It helps the image go from flat and boring to having some style to it super quick.  Then to make it your own, further tweak the image based on how you want the image to feel.

When using presets, you will find that not all presets will work on all images.  Some presets work better on bright sunny photos while other work better on dark moody photos.  Trial and error is the only what to see what will work on a particular photos type.

How To Fix MULTICAM Clips that Don’t line up - Moving Footage within A Multicam Clip

The Multicam feature in Davinci Resolve makes it easy to quickly edit a mult-angle video, but what do you do when Resolve can’t line up the camera angles automatically?  In this video, I’ll show you how a MULTICAM Clip can be edited and the footage within the multicam clip can be moved around so that all of the videos and audio are in sync. 

When I first started working with Multicam clips, I had the problem of the video files not automatically syncing up when Resolve lined up the clips automatically.  I searched around YouTube quite a bit and could not find an answer on how to fix the videos being out of sync.  As a new Davinci Resolve user, I didn’t know that you can just open the Multicam clip in the timeline and move the footage around to manually sync it.  I hope this video is able to help others see how easy it is to make adjustments to Multicam clips.

MULTICAM Edits In DaVinci Resolve - How to Make Quick and Easy Multi Angle Videos

I had no idea how easy it could be to edit together multiple video angles using Davinci Resolve!  If you are looking to speed up your multi-angle video editing, then check out the MULTICAM features in Davinci Resolve.  Multicam clips make it quick and easy to simply watch your video then click on the angle you want to see while the video is playing.  Davinci Resolve then automatically adds the correct clip to your timeline.  

In this video, I’ll show you how I create a MULTICAM clip, then how to select the angle you want to see in your final video.  I’ll also show you how to get consistent AUDIO throughout your video while changing angles.

DIY Video Studio Setup for Cheap

Setting up a simple video or photography studio can be easy and you can use things you already have laying around.  In this video, I’ll show you a small studio I set up at my church to record video.  Here are some of the items I used to create the studio space:

  • White Backdrop (could be a sheet, table cloth or anything big enough to cover the background)
  • Black Backdrop (could be a sheet, blanket, etc.  Used to block light and stop lights from bouncing.)
  • Cardboard boxes to block out windows
  • Moving blankets hung on the wall to prevent echo and deaden sound.
  • Lights

With a little creativity and using things you already have laying around, its easy to create a simple studio setup.

Real Estate Photography - Blending Flash and Ambient Images in Photoshop

Are you looking to take better real estate photos?  Good real estate photos are essential when trying to sell a home.  In this video, I’ll show you a technique I’ve been using to blend a Flash image with an Ambient image in Photoshop to create a great looking final image.  

Its no secret that almost all home buyers begin their search online.  If images of a home are not appealing to the buyers, they quickly move on to the next home.  However, with good real estate photography, there is a better chance that a potential buyer will look at the home online and move to the next step in the process - actually reaching out to a Realtor to see the home.  

For this technique, you will need a well exposed image of the room or space using only ambient light.  You will then take the same image using the flash, on camera or off camera, to expose the room.  These two images will then be brought into Photoshop and blended together to create an evenly exposed image that will only require a few minor tweaks to reach the final image.  

Of course there is no ‘right way’ to do real estate photography, this is just what has been working for me and I’ve had good results.

How to SWAP heads in PHOTOSHOP

Sometimes not everyone is looking when you take a group photo.  In this video, I’ll show you how easy it is to swap heads on people in a group photo using Adobe Photoshop.  When you are photographing the group, make sure you take several images of the group so that you can capture each person looking at the camera in at least one photo.  

Next you will bring all of the photos into Photoshop and use layer masks to replace the heads, face, or entire people in your image.  This is an easy way to make sure that everyone is looking at the camera in your group photos.
